WebbParsifal, music drama in three acts by German composer Richard Wagner, with a German libretto by the composer. The work was first performed at Bayreuth, Bavaria, Germany, on July 26, 1882, not long before Wagner’s death, on February 13, 1883. Wagner's parentage is uncertain: He is either the son of police actuary Friedrich Wagner, … Webb5 sep. 2024 · Wagner and Liszt for so close, in fact, that Liszt became Wagner’s father-in-law. Wagner married Liszt’s daughter, Cosima. In addition to being close friends until the end of Wagner’s life, Wagner …

Early years Richard Wagner was born to an ethnic German family in Leipzig, who lived at No 3, the Brühl (The House of the Red and White Lions) in the Jewish quarter on 22 May 1813. He was baptized at St. Thomas Church.
